Output aece314737055172b5286c06933ee2902090af6ba521c744a075464b63a0019e:25

value
8837600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2434b40d0d7b88cf8214f12ad94d4beea5baa1c9 OP_EQUAL
address
MBCbhE8hc2bqXt8iyxUpBAvPq5NuqCXWgq
transaction
aece314737055172b5286c06933ee2902090af6ba521c744a075464b63a0019e
spent
true